Oct. 15 At Noon midday report (Podcast)
We talk with Sen. Pete Domenici about his health and about Los Alamos national lab funding.
Santa Fe lawyer Brian Egolf tells us why he's stepped into the race for the state house of representatives.
An Australian safety campaign seems to be slowing down young male drivers by suggesting a link between fast driving and the diminutive size of their "manhood."
Plus, 60 Seconds with Christopher Hagen, local news with Dan Gerrity, BBC news.
Host: Bill Dupuy
